SoCal had the driest start to the wet season in history, resulting in record dry fuels. In a normal climate, 9” of rain should’ve fallen by January, making fuels not as receptive to sparks. This fall, rain was 0”, combined with 100mph winds & 4% humidity, any spark can ignite. https://weatherwest.com/archives/43193
